Vitamin E and Vitamin K
Vitamin E (Tocoferol): Vitamin E may be the generic name for any group of closely associated and naturally occurring fat-soluble compounds, the tocopherols. Of those, alpha-tocopherol is biologically probably the most potent.

Sources: Vitamin E is widely distributed in foods. By far the richest sources are vegetable oils, cotton seed, sunflower seed, egg yolk and butter. Foods wealthy in poly unsaturated fatty acids are also rich in vitamin E.

Every day specifications: The usual plasma degree of vitamin E in adults is between 0.8 and 1.four mg per 100 ml (37). Although there is certainly no doubt that man demands tocopherol in his diet program, there is certainly no clear indication of dietary deficiency. The role of vitamin E in the molecular level is little understood. The current estimate of Vitamin E requirement is about 10 mg each day adult.

Not too long ago the cytotoxic of vitamin E on human lymphocytes in vitro at high concentrations has been reported. This being so, caution ought to exercised against the mega-dose consumption of vitamin E is clinical practice.

Vitamin K: Vitamin K occurs in a minimum of two key forms–vitamin K1 and vitamin K2.

Sources: Vitamin K 1 is found primarily in fresh green vegetables specifically dark green ones, and some fruits. Cow’s milk is really a richer source (60mcg/L) of vitamin K than human milk (15mcg/L).

Vitamin K2 is synthesized by the intestinal bacteria, which usually supply an satisfactory provide in man. Long-term administration of antibiotic does for greater than every week could temporarily suppress the regular intestinal flora, (a supply of vitamin K2) and may trigger a deficiency of vitamin K. Vitamin K is stored within the liver.

The part of vitamin K is usually to stimulate the manufacturing and/or the release of specific coagulation factors. In vitamin K deficiency, the prothrombin content material of blood is markedly decreased and also the blood clotting time is considerably prolonged.

Everyday specifications: The vitamin K requirement of man is met by a combination of dietary intake and microbial synthesis inside the gut. The day-to-day requirement for man appears to be about 0.03mg/kg for that adult. Newborn infants are usually deficient in vitamin K as a result of minimal shops of prothrombin at birth and lack of an established intestinal flora. Quickly following birth, all infant or those at enhanced threat must get a single instamuscular does of a vitamin K preparation ( 0.1-0.two mg of menadione sodium bisufite or 0.5 mg of vitamin K1) by way of prophylaxis.
